In this episode we talk about the enriching cultural experiences and luxurious accommodations provided by Ahura Resorts at Malolo Island Resort and Likuliku Lagoon Resort. Host Normand Schafer engages with the Ahura team to uncover how these 100% Fijian-owned resorts offer guests an authentic connection to Fijian traditions and the natural environment. Malolo Island Resort invites families to participate in cultural activities and explore the island's lush landscapes, while Likuliku Lagoon Resort offers adults an exclusive retreat with over-water bures and access to protected marine sanctuaries. Both resorts are committed to sustainability, engaging in initiatives like coral planting and community education. For travelers seeking adventure, relaxation, and cultural immersion, Ahura Resorts provides an unparalleled Fijian experience.

Looking for the latest surf insights in the South Pacific? This episode covers the best places to surf, when to visit for ideal conditions, and what’s new in the region’s surf scene. From hidden gems to world-famous breaks, we bring you up-to-date information on where the waves are pumping, the latest travel restrictions, and everything you need to know before planning your next surf trip.
The South Pacific is one of the world’s most exciting surf regions, offering everything from mellow beginner-friendly waves to powerful reef breaks that challenge even the pros. But knowing when and where to go can make all the difference in your experience. In this episode, we break down the latest surf conditions, seasonal trends, and what’s happening in the region’s top surf destinations.
We start by exploring beginner-friendly locations like Samoa’s Lalomanu Beach and Fiji’s Natadola Beach, where small, clean waves make learning a breeze. For those looking to level up their skills, we highlight intermediate-friendly surf spots in Rarotonga, Vanuatu, and the Solomon Islands, where uncrowded breaks provide perfect conditions for progression. And for advanced surfers, we take a deep dive into world-class waves like Teahupo’o in Tahiti and Cloudbreak in Fiji, where big swells create thrilling rides.
Beyond the waves, we cover the latest updates on travel regulations, visa requirements, and surf-friendly accommodations in the South Pacific. With changing weather patterns and global travel trends affecting surf tourism, we’ll help you stay ahead of the curve by providing key insights on flight availability, surf competitions, and the best times to book your trip.
Whether you’re planning your first surf adventure or you’re a seasoned traveler looking for your next great wave, this episode has everything you need to make informed travel decisions. Stay updated, stay prepared, and get ready to chase the perfect wave in the South Pacific!
